Overview

The Tiffen 812 Warming Filter in the 67mm size is designed to correct the cool, bluish color casts that frequently appear in photographs taken in open shade, under cloudy skies, or with electronic flash. It imparts a subtle warm tone to the image, improving the appearance of skin in portraits and adding richness to landscape scenes without shifting colors into unnatural territory. Tiffen positions the 812 as a stronger alternative to the commonly used Sky 1-A filter, delivering more noticeable warmth while still maintaining a natural look that does not overwhelm the scene.

The filter threads directly onto any lens with a 67mm front diameter and introduces virtually no light loss, so exposure settings remain unaffected. Its optical glass construction is engineered to preserve sharpness and contrast across the frame. For portrait and scenic photographers who prefer to get accurate color at the point of capture rather than relying entirely on post-processing white balance adjustments, the 812 provides a reliable, repeatable correction that stays consistent from frame to frame — particularly useful during fast-paced shoots where adjusting white balance between shots is impractical.
